The sophisticated self-cleaning public toilets that were installed on the seafront of Torrevieja are currently closed. The public price for the five units located in Plaza de Waldo Calero, Paseo de Juan Aparicio (Arturo Gómez Square), Playa del Cura, Plaza de Doña Perfecta RodrÃguez, and Plaza de Encarnación Puchol, respectively, has been approved by the local governing board of Torrevieja City Council one year after their installation. The latter two are located in La Mata.
The cost of using the toilet is 0.50 euros for a maximum of fifteen minutes, as indicated by the toilet instructions on the door.
When Mayor Eduardo Dolón was publicly questioned about the implementation of the public price, which is to be incorporated into the tax ordinance and requires no further processing—the file scarcely occupies a page—he cited the absence of this approval as one of the reasons for delaying its implementation.
Additionally, the response from Council Spokesperson Federico Alarcón regarding the exact cause of the delay is consistently generic, regardless of the number of enquiries.
In spite of the fact that the project has been completed for nearly a year, the contracting company was required to receive the final certifications—the periodic payment—on Monday, 7th April.
In August 2023, Abala, a company affiliated with the Hozono Global Group, was awarded the project through a framework agreement for €318,000 (VAT included). This sum encompasses the acquisition of the units and their installation.
The water and electricity services required by the five lavatories are the subject of the unforeseen issues, despite the fact that a project was previously awarded to define the characteristics of each location. The facilities have been connected to electricity for a few weeks, and that is the sole update regarding their operation.
Access to each unit has been restricted by the contracting company due to the fact that, in certain instances, drinking water was already being used outside.
In reality, the incorporation of one of the restrooms on Vista Alegre Promenade was one of the project’s most significant errors, as the installation was practically unfeasible due to the underground car park beneath the pavement.
